]> git.nothing2do.fr Git - diary-mobile.git/commitdiff
all the content is saved on quit (and restored on run)
authorNorbert Moutarde <norbert.moutarde@nothing2do.eu>
Fri, 30 May 2014 21:07:17 +0000 (23:07 +0200)
committerNorbert Moutarde <norbert.moutarde@nothing2do.eu>
Fri, 30 May 2014 21:07:17 +0000 (23:07 +0200)
mainwindow.cpp

index 4ce99a7b26f8521ae04a08e43d77799a7dcc4b0c..b2f2184e47fd9889cdc3ec7d1f982cb6771ebac0 100644 (file)
@@ -80,9 +80,10 @@ MainWindow::MainWindow(QWidget *parent) : QMainWindow(parent)
     start();
 }
 void MainWindow::start(){
-    way.clear();
+    //way.clear();
     flush();
-    getButtons(conf->value(QString("start")).toString());
+    way=conf->value(QString("start")).toStringList();
+    getButtons(way.takeLast());
 }
 MainWindow::~MainWindow()
 {
@@ -141,7 +142,7 @@ void MainWindow::showExpanded()
 }
 void MainWindow::quit(){
     qDebug()<<"quit()";
-    conf->setValue(QString("start"), way.last());
+    conf->setValue(QString("start"), QStringList(way));
     //savButtons();
     db.commit();
     db.close();